Most medical images are too obscure (think spleen) or
all too clear (think brain) to appeal as art, but
Ottawa-based DNA 11 has hit on the happy medium: your
genes. The firm extracts DNA from your inner cheek,
copies it, pulls it through an electric field to
separate it into bars and blanks, and photographs the
eerily glowing pattern in a color of your choice.
